Sector

A set of securities or individual companies that are similar to each other. For example, all automotive companies in the United States are said to belong to the American automotive sector. See also: Industry.

industrial sector

that part of the economy concerned with the production of INTERMEDIATE PRODUCTS (iron and steel, machinery and equipment, etc.) and FINAL PRODUCTS (washing machines, furniture, etc.)

The industrial sector, together with the PRIMARY SECTOR and SERVICE SECTOR, form an interlocking chain of economic activities that constitute a modern economy. See STRUCTURE OF INDUSTRY.
